> > What can I tell him?
>
> - dbms_stats provides more accurate statistics
> - it can use multiple processors
> - you can set it up such you only need to calculate stale statistics.

In addition DBMS_STATS works with all of the new features added with 8i and 9i such as partitioned tables and indexes. Unless you are working with 7.x or 8.0 object types only this is important.
